The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of John Oliver, born in 1849 in Hanley, Staffordshire, consisted of 6 members. John was the head of the household, married to Hannah Oliver, born in 1842 in Cellarhead, Staffordshire, England. They had 2 children; William (born 1879 in Stoke, Staffordshire, England) and Joseph (born 1881 in Stoke, Staffordshire, England).
During the period, also present in the household were John's Sister Son, John (born 1872 in Hanley, Staffordshire, England) and John's Sister Daughter, Sarah A (born 1876 in Hanley, Staffordshire, England).
